    Twitter Strategies for Web-Based Surveying : Descriptive Analysis From the International Concussion Study

    BACKGROUND: Social media provides researchers with an efficient means to reach and engage with a large and diverse audience. Twitter allows for the virtual social interaction among a network of users that enables researchers to recruit and administer surveys using snowball sampling. Although using Twitter to administer surveys for research is not new, strategies to improve response rates are yet to be reported. OBJECTIVE: To compare the potential and actual reach of 2 Twitter accounts that administered a Web-based concussion survey to rugby players and trainers using 2 distinct Twitter-targeting strategies. Furthermore, the study sought to determine the likelihood of receiving a retweet based on the time of the day and day of the week of posting. METHODS: A survey based on previous concussion research was exported to a Web-based survey website Survey Monkey. The survey comprised 2 questionnaires, one for players, and one for those involved in the game (eg, coaches and athletic trainers). The Web-based survey was administered using 2 existing Twitter accounts, with each account executing a distinct targeting strategy. A list of potential Twitter accounts to target was drawn up, together with a list of predesigned tweets. The list of accounts to target was divided into 'High-Profile' and 'Low-Profile', based on each accounts' position to attract publicity with a high social interaction potential. The potential reach (number of followers of the targeted account), and actual reach (number of retweets received by each post) between the 2 strategies were compared. The number of retweets received by each account was further analyzed to understand when the most likely time of day, and day of the week, a retweet would be received. RESULTS: The number of retweets received by a Twitter account decreased by 72% when using the 'high-profile strategy' compared with the 'low-profile strategy' (incidence rate ratio (IRR); 0.28, 95% confidence interval (CI) 0.21-0.37, P.001) and 6 PM to 11:59 PM (IRR 1.48, 95% CI 1.05-2.09, P>.05) were significantly increased relative to 6 AM to 11:59 AM. However, posting tweets during the hours of 12 PM to 5:59 PM, decreased the IRR for retweets by 40% (IRR 0.60, 95% CI 0.46-0.79, P<.001) compared with 6 AM to 11:59 AM. Posting on a Monday (IRR 3.57, 95% CI 2.50-5.09, P<.001) or Wednesday (IRR 1.50, 95% CI 1.11-1.11, P<.01) significantly increased the IRR compared with posting on a Thursday. CONCLUSIONS: Surveys are a useful tool to measure the knowledge, attitudes, and behaviors of a given population. Strategies to improve Twitter engagement include targeting low-profile accounts, posting tweets in the morning (12 AM-11:59 AM) or late evenings (6 PM-11:59 PM), and posting on Mondays and Wednesdays

    Cardiovascular risk assessments at occupational health services: employee experiences

    Background: Across England in the UK, population screening for cardiovascular disease (CVD) primarily takes place within general practice in the form of the National Health Service Health Check. Additional screening sites such as occupational health are advocated to improve the population impact. Aims: To investigate participant experiences with cardiovascular and type 2 diabetes risk assessment (RA) at occupational health and subsequent support-seeking at general practice. Methods: Face-to-face interviews were conducted for this qualitative study. Participants were recruited at three workplaces; a steel works and two hospital sites. Using interpretive phenomenological analyses, themes were drawn from salient narratives and categorically organized. Results: There were 29 participants. Themes (n = 16) were organized into two domains; factors that facilitated (n = 9) or thwarted (n = 7) participant engagement with the RA and general practice. All participants described the RA as worthwhile and strongly valued RA at occupational health. Those with obesity and high CVD risk highlighted their difficulties in making lifestyle changes. Participants reported confusion and anxiety when GP advice about medication appeared to contradict what participants had interpreted during RA at occupational health. Conclusions: This study highlights factors that facilitate or thwart engagement in cardiovascular RA at occupational health services and general practice follow-up. Stakeholders can integrate these factors into standard operating procedures to enhance participant engagement and enable safeguards that minimize potential harm to participants

    Performance assessments of the middle and late phase of rehabilitation following lower limb injury in professional rugby union players

The purpose of this study was to characterise the kinetic profile of the jumping strategy employed in rugby union players during the middle and late phases of rehabilitation following lower limb injury. Nine players from a professional rugby union team (height 1.80±0.06 m; mass 96.1±13.2 kg; age 25±3 years) were included in this study. The mean duration of the middle and late phases of rehabilitation were 10±5 weeks and 6±2 weeks respectively. Unilateral drop jump and unilateral lateral hurdle hop were used to characterise the middle and late phases respectively. The variables of interest were Initial peak landing force, ground contact time, net impulse, Instantaneous loading rate, flight time and second peak landing force. Differences were observed in kinetic jump profiles between uniplanar and multiplanar movements. A change in kinetic jumping strategy to attain the same performance magnitudes across both phases of rehabilitation was also observed. The results highlight the importance of practitioners using a range of functional assessments in return to play testing

    Characterising longitudinal alterations in postural control following lower limb injury in professional rugby union players

Assessment of player’s postural control following a lower limb injury is of interest to sports science and medicine practitioners due to its fundamental role in daily tasks and sporting activities. The purpose of this study was to measure the longitudinal changes in rugby union player’s postural control throughout return to play (RTP) following lower limb injury. Rehabilitation was divided into three phases – acute, middle and late. Nine players from a professional rugby union team (height 1.80±0.06 m; mass 96.1±13.2 kg; age 25±3 years) were included in this study. Static unilateral postural control was measured in the acute phase using a PASCO dual axis force platform (PS-2142). Dynamic postural control was measured using single axis PASCO force platforms (PS-2141) with the middle phase being assessed by unilateral drop jump and the late phase a unilateral lateral hurdle hop. During the acute phase, no improvement were observed between the initial testing session and end testing session, nor any differences between the end of the acute rehabilitation phase and pre-injury baseline. Whereas for the middle and late phase improvements were observed between the initial and end testing session, with smaller magnitudes of dynamic postural control adjustment (DPCA; p (p <0.05). However, when comparing the end testing session of the middle and late phase of RTP to pre-injury baseline deficits were reported in the ability to restore postural control to pre-injury levels, with larger magnitudes of DPCA (p <0.05). Therefore, greater focus in players’ RTP programmes needs to be given to the dynamic postural control players have on landing

    Applied Sport Science for Male Age-Grade Rugby Union in England

    Rugby union (RU) is a skill-collision team sport played at junior and senior levels worldwide. Within England, age-grade rugby governs the participation and talent development of youth players. The RU player development pathway has recently been questioned, regarding player performance and wellbeing, which sport science research can address. The purpose of this review was to summarise and critically appraise the literature in relation to the applied sport science of male age-grade RU players in England focusing upon 1) match-play characteristics, 2) training exposures, 3) physical qualities, 4) fatigue and recovery, 5) nutrition, 6) psychological challenges and development, and 7) injury. Current research evidence suggests that age, playing level and position influence the match-play characteristics of age-grade RU. Training exposures of players are described as ‘organised chaos’ due to the multiple environments and stakeholders involved in coordinating training schedules. Fatigue is apparent up to 72 hours post match-play. Well developed physical qualities are important for player development and injury risk reduction. The nutritional requirements are high due to the energetic costs of collisions. Concerns around the psychological characteristics have also been identified (e.g., perfectionism). Injury risk is an important consideration with prevention strategies available. This review highlights the important multi-disciplinary aspects of sport science for developing age-grade RU players for continued participation and player development. The review describes where some current practices may not be optimal, provides a framework to assist practitioners to effectively prepare age-grade players for the holistic demands of youth RU and considers areas for future research

    Effects of precompetition state anxiety interventions on performance time and accuracy among amateur soccer players: Revisiting the matching hypothesis

    In this study, we tested the matching ypothesis, which contends that administration of a cognitive or somatic anxiety intervention should be matched to a participant's dominant anxiety response. Sixty-one male soccer players (mean age 31.6 years, s=6.3) were assigned to one of four groups based on their responses to the Competitive State Anxiety Inventory-2, which was modified to include a directional scale. Interventions were randomly administered in a counterbalanced order 10 min before each performance trial on a soccer skill test. The dominantly cognitive anxious group (n=17), the dominantly somatic anxious group (n=17), and the non-anxious control intervention group (n=14) completed a baseline performance trial. The second and third trials were completed with random administration of brief cognitive and somatic interventions. The non-anxious control group (n=13) completed three trials with no intervention. A mixed-model, GroupTreatment multivariate analysis of variance indicated significant (P0.05), or performance time or accuracy (P>0.05). The present findings do not provide support for the matching hypothesis for state anxiety intensity and direction, or for performance

    Predicted 10-year risk of cardiovascular disease is influenced by the risk equation adopted: a cross-sectional analysis

    Background Validated risk equations are currently recommended to assess individuals to determine those at ‘high risk’ of cardiovascular disease (CVD). However, there is no longer a risk ‘equation of choice’. Aim This study examined the differences between four commonly-used CVD risk equations. Design and setting Cross-sectional analysis of individuals who participated in a workplace-based risk assessment in Carmarthenshire, south Wales. Method Analysis of 790 individuals (474 females, 316 males) with no prior diagnosis of CVD or diabetes. Ten-year CVD risk was predicted by entering the relevant variables into the QRISK2, Framingham Lipids, Framingham BMI, and JBS2 risk equations. Results The Framingham BMI and JBS2 risk equations predicted a higher absolute risk than the QRISK2 and Framingham Lipids equations, and CVD risk increased concomitantly with age irrespective of which risk equation was adopted. Only a small proportion of females (0–2.1%) were predicted to be at high risk of developing CVD using any of the risk algorithms. The proportion of males predicted at high risk ranged from 5.4% (QRISK2) to 20.3% (JBS2). After age stratification, few differences between isolated risk factors were observed in males, although a greater proportion of males aged ≄50 years were predicted to be at ‘high risk’ independent of risk equation used. Conclusions Different risk equations can influence the predicted 10-year CVD risk of individuals. More males were predicted at ‘high risk’ using the JBS2 or Framingham BMI equations. Consideration should also be given to the number of isolated risk factors, especially in younger adults when evaluating CVD risk

    A technical skill training framework and skill load measurements for the Rugby Union tackle

    Drawing from skill acquisition and development literature, we present a novel tackle skill training framework. The framework outlines the training purpose (technique proficiency, technique capacity, skill proficiency and skill capacity), skill workload measurements (available information, task difficulty, rating of perceived challenge, skill load), as well as the training conditions and coaching style for the tackle in rugby union. Using this framework and skill load measurements, we propose a pre-season tackle training plan. This tackle skill framework and skill load measurements serve as potential preventive measures for tackle injury risk while improving players’ tackle performance
